Steel procurement is a critical process for many industries, from construction to automotive manufacturing. The challenge lies in balancing cost and quality. Choosing cheaper steel may reduce upfront costs but could compromise the integrity of the final product. Conversely, opting for higher quality steel often means paying a premium. This blog explores strategies for achieving a balance between cost and quality in steel procurement, ensuring both competitiveness and product excellence.
Understanding the Importance of Quality in Steel Procurement
Steel quality significantly impacts the durability, safety, and performance of a product. High quality steel has fewer impurities, better tensile strength, and superior resistance to corrosion. For example, in the construction industry, using high quality steel is essential to ensure the safety and longevity of buildings and infrastructure. Compromising on steel quality can lead to structural failures, costly repairs, and even legal liabilities.
The Cost Factor in Steel Procurement
While quality is paramount, cost is an equally important consideration in steel procurement. Companies must manage budgets carefully to remain competitive. Lower-cost steel options might seem attractive, especially for projects with tight margins. However, it’s important to consider the long-term costs associated with using lower quality steel, such as increased maintenance, repairs, or even replacements.
Finding the Right Balance
Balancing cost and quality in steel procurement is not about choosing one over the other but about making informed decisions that align with your project’s specific needs and objectives. Here are some strategies to help achieve this balance:
1. Conduct Comprehensive Supplier Evaluations
Before selecting a steel supplier, it’s crucial to conduct a thorough evaluation of potential suppliers. Look beyond just the price per ton of steel. Assess the supplier’s reputation, quality control processes, and history of delivering on time. Request samples and certifications, such as ISO or ASTM, to ensure the steel meets the required standards.
2. Implement a Total Cost of Ownership (TCO) Analysis
A TCO analysis helps companies understand the true cost of steel over its lifecycle, including purchase price, maintenance, and potential replacement costs. By considering these factors, companies can make more informed decisions that balance initial costs with long-term value.
3. Leverage Volume Discounts and Long-Term Contracts
Negotiating long-term contracts with steel suppliers can help secure better pricing without compromising on quality. Additionally, purchasing in bulk or committing to regular orders can provide volume discounts, reducing the cost per unit.
4. Adopt a Strategic Sourcing Approach
Strategic sourcing involves looking at the entire supply chain to find the best suppliers who offer both competitive pricing and high quality products. This approach requires close collaboration with suppliers, understanding their processes, and working together to optimize costs without sacrificing quality.
5. Use Technology for Quality Control
Implementing advanced technology such as AI and machine learning can enhance quality control in steel procurement. These technologies can predict potential defects, suggest optimal steel grades for specific applications, and improve overall procurement efficiency, ensuring that only high quality steel is procured.
6. Conduct Regular Audits and Feedback Sessions
Regular audits of the steel procured and feedback sessions with suppliers can help maintain quality standards. This continuous monitoring ensures that suppliers remain accountable and any issues are promptly addressed, preventing future compromises on quality.
Case Study: Balancing Cost and Quality in Steel Procurement
Consider a manufacturing company that produces automotive parts. The company faced a dilemma: they could source cheaper steel from a supplier with a questionable track record or pay more for steel from a supplier known for high quality products. By conducting a TCO analysis, the company discovered that the cheaper steel would lead to higher defect rates and increased warranty claims, ultimately costing more in the long run. They chose the higher quality steel, which, while initially more expensive, resulted in fewer defects and lower overall costs, demonstrating the value of balancing cost with quality.
